The National Government has awarded Elgeyo Marakwet County a vehicle which will be used for disease surveillance in a bid to improve provision of health services.

Speaking when receiving the vehicle at the Governor's office in Iten town, health services executive Monica Rotich, said the vehicle had come in handy as the county had a malaria outbreak in the lower region of Kerio Valley.

Rotich said the vehicle would immediately be dispatched to the areas to assist in fumigation of homes to prevent the spread of the deadly disease.

She said that the county was experiencing challenges as a result of sanitation and water borne diseases which were preventable.
